In these years, both urban and rural areas have their own difficulties. Houses in the cities are small and of good quality, while houses in the countryside are of poor quality; there are wages in the cities, but there are only labor divisions in the rural areas; there are industrial products in the cities and local specialties in the rural areas; peasants earn their share of labor and the workers work in three shifts; peasants face the loess with their backs to the sky, and the workers are smoked and roasted with oil.

The people in the city were supplied according to the amount, and the rations of more than 20 catties could not be eaten at the end of the month.

At this time, the grain and non-staple food were all distributed in a unified manner, and the urban household registration was supplied according to the capitation, and the grain quota that each person could receive per month varied.

The monthly ration of a newborn baby is three catties, but that has to be a commercial grain account.

For every year that the children with urban household registration grow up, the food supply will be increased by two catties until the maximum of 21 catties is reached.

When I was in junior high school, I was issued a certificate by the school, and then I went to the street to increase it to 25 catties, and in high school, it could be increased to 31 catties, which was one catty more than ordinary township cadres.

Of course, the premise is that the urban household registration and the job level are different, and the food allocated is also more or less, and there is not enough to eat anyway. As a result, there is high-priced grain, and there is also a black * market for private transactions.

To the southwest of the provincial capital is the most important industrial area of the ancient city, where at least one-fifth of the city's working class lives and works, and is home to large state-owned enterprises. Today's working class, especially the workers of large state-owned enterprises, are the main consumers of the market, and they are willing to spend money and demand it. There's a very big "black market" there, which of course wasn't officially called a "free market" before it was closed. Countless shops, countless stalls discharge for several miles, from morning to night bustling crowds, all kinds of "black goods", from the means of production to the necessities of life, eating, drinking, smoking, wearing, playing...... Almost everything, everything.

The reason why the "black * market" is called the black * market, not black is not called the black * market, the price is bound to be black, the locals call it "high price" - high-priced steamed buns, high-priced cigarettes, high-priced grain, high-priced oil...... And all that. The black market is probably at least three or five times more expensive than the one in the store. However, state-run stores will always be "priceless and marketable" in these years. The goods are not complete, or even not, this "black * market" should not be born, how can the people live?

The most abundant supply on the "black* market" is food and drink. You can buy it for a high price or barter. Many working class people just exchange their old shoes, hats, clothes, and even tools, wires, wire parts, and other things they get from the factory for rice, noodles, steamed buns, and meat.
